Argentina: exporters sold US$ 2 billion of grains after update of currency value
January 4, 2016 | Author agrosouthadm
After the government of Argentina has cut the export taxes and updated the country’s currency value early on December, the Center of Cereal Exporters announced that the exports of grains since then reached over US$ 2 billion. Last week alone, the value of the exports were at US$ 752 million. The total grain value exported in 2015 by the South American country was US$ 19.9 billion, comparing to US$ 24.1 billion in 2014 and US$ 23.2 billion in 2013. Exporters say that until the middle of January the value of grain exports will reach US$ 3 billion accounting since the day the dollar value was freed.
